Choosing the Right Bellhop Cart for Your Hotel or Resort

When it comes to purchasing a bellhop cart for your hotel or resort, there are many options to choose from. One brand that is known for producing high-quality hospitality equipment is Hotels4humanity, and they offer a variety of bellhop carts for sale to suit your needs.

Here are some factors to keep in mind when selecting a bellhop cart from Hotels4humanity:

Size: Different sizes of porter carts are available to hold various amounts and types of luggage. Take into account how many guests your resort normally hosts and how much luggage they are likely to bring. For larger properties or during seasons of high transit demand, a larger cart can be required.

Material: Typically, porter carts are built of metal or plastic. Plastic carts are lightweight and easier to maneuver, whereas metal carts are more robust and capable of carrying greater loads. When selecting the material, take into account the type of luggage and other goods that will be moved to the cart.

Features: A variety of features, like fold-down shelves, hanger rods, and lockable casters, can be found on Porter carts. When choosing a cart with the appropriate characteristics, take into account the unique requirements of your property.

Maneuverability: Bellhop carts must be simple to maneuver along corridors and around bends. It's important to take into account the cart's dimensions, weight, wheel size, and maneuverability.

Aesthetics: While functioning is crucial, the bellhop cart's aesthetic can also affect how your hotel appears as a whole. Choose a cart that complements the style and branding of your hotel or resort, if possible.

Overall, it's important to carefully evaluate your unique demands and requirements when selecting the best Porter cart for your hotel or resort. Components of Bedding

The materials used to cover a bed for sleeping or relaxing are referred to as bedding. Sheets, pillowcases, blankets, duvets, comforters, and bedspreads are the most typical bedding accessories. The bedroom's aesthetic appeal and ability to ensure a nice and cozy night's sleep are both greatly influenced by the bedding. The foundation of the bedding is the sheet, which is made of various fabrics like cotton, silk, and linen. They offer a nice sleeping surface and cover the mattress. While blankets and duvets are used for warmth, pillowcases are used to cover the pillows. Comforters are typically stuffed with down, feathers, or synthetic fibers and are thicker than blankets. The entire bed is covered by bedspreads, which are mostly used for decoration. your ability to sleep well might be considerably impacted by your choice of bedding.
